Kitchen Lighting Kelvin . Light bulb color temperature is represented in the unit of absolute temperature, kelvin, noted by the symbol k. This color is indicated in kelvin and results in how we perceive the emitted light. For better visibility and task performance, choose a cooler, high kelvin lighting between 4000k to 5000k. As a quick rule, the higher the kelvin, the whiter the light. For productivity and focus, choose a cooler, high kelvin lighting between 5000k to 6500k. Bright light in the kitchen is ideal for prepping food and reading recipes. Color temperature refers to the ‘warmth’ or ‘coolness’ of a light source, measured in degrees kelvin (k).
